Gulls - Aces Game 3 Preview

April 9, 2004 - ECHL (ECHL)
San Diego Gulls News Release


This is the third game of the best-of-five Pacific Division Semifinals with Alaska holding a 2-0 series lead. The Gulls and Aces met 10 times in the regular season, with San Diego holding a 6-3-1 edge.

The Gulls are 4-2 lifetime against the Aces in the playoffs. They eliminated them in the 1997 West Coast Hockey League Finals to clinch their second Taylor Cup. San Diego owns a 63-17-5 record against its Pacific Division rival during the regular season.

LAST HEAD-TO-HEAD MEETING: APRIL 7:

The Gulls took a 2-0 lead into the third period of Wednesday night's Game 2, but the Aces lit the lamp three times in the third period and put the game away 16:15 into overtime to take a commanding 2-0 series lead. Charles Linglet notched two goals, including the game winner, and Dan Murphy turned away 42 shots to lead the way for Alaska. Mark Pederson scored twice and Sylvain Deschatelets chipped in with two assists for the now do-or-die Gulls.

GULLS UPDATE:

The Gulls finished the regular season with a 49-13-10 record, tops in the ECHL. Their 108 points is a new franchise record. The previous high was 107 points, set in 1997-98... If they can get through Alaska, the Gulls will have home-ice advantage throughout the Kelly Cup Playoffs... San Diego was 30-5-1 at the Sports Arena this season and 21-1-1 in its final 23 regular season games on home ice... PLAYOFF HISTORY:

San Diego has an all-time record of 57-29 in the playoffs, which includes a 21-14 record on the road... The Gulls have been done 0-2 in a playoff series four previous times. They came back to win three of those series... The last time it happened was in the 2001 Taylor Cup Finals. San Diego lost the first two games at home before going on to beat the Idaho Steelheads for its fourth West Coast Hockey League Championship... The Blue and Orange are 11-7 all-time in Game 3... Trevor Koenig is 22-13 with a 2.41 goals-against average in the postseason with the Blue and Orange... The Gulls have never been eliminated in the first round of the playoffs... They have also never been swept in a series... San Diego is now 6-7 all-time in playoff overtime, having lost its last four in a row...

OTHER NOTES:

San Diego finished the regular season unbeaten in 18 of its final 19 games (14-1-4)... The Gulls were 45-10-5 against Pacific Division teams... They lost in regulation only three times in their final 38 games (28-3-7) and six times in their final 54 games (40-6-8)... The Blue and Orange broke the ECHL record for most wins by an expansion team... Koenig finished second in the ECHL with 37 wins and fourth with a 2.17 goals-against average. He was unbeaten in 28 of his final 30 games (22-2-6)... Pederson was given the 2003-04 ECHL Sportsmanship Award, along with being named to the All-ECHL Second team. He led the league with 44 goals and was tied for sixth with Deschatelets, each with 81 points... Greg Barber, who was named to the ECHL All-Rookie Team, was second among rookies with 76 points, 30 goals and 46 assists... Clayton Read finished the regular season with a career-high eight-game point streak (5g, 7a)... Brian Gornick, the reigning ECHL Player of the Week, finished with a career-high six-game point streak and had 14 points in his final eight games (7g, 7a)...

ALASKA UPDATE:

The Aces, who finished the regular season with a 38-28-6 record and the No. 4 seed in the Pacific Division, can win their first playoff series in the last four tries with a win tonight... Before this season, Alaska hadn't been to the postseason since 2002 (WCHL) and had lost 12 of its previous 14 playoff games overall, dating back to 1999... Linglet has five points (2g, 3a) in the first two games of this series... Joe Talbot has four points (2g, 2a) in the series... Murphy has stopped 80 of 85 shots (.941 save percentage) in the first two games...
